PFA team isn’t about the best players in each position, but about the ones who have been the most instrumental/contributed the most, and I’d find it hard to argue any of our players have.
Gibbs is the best LB in the league but has missed 1/4 of the season, and our defence has hardly been impenetrable.
If I was building a team I’d take Gayle over Abraham all day long, but his goals and Grealish’s all round play have carried what’s an expensive but not fantastic Villa side into the promotion mix.
Surprised Cooper and Jansson are the two CBs as Leeds haven’t been defensively brilliant - Id argue Hegazi should probably be in there given I don’t think we’ve won a game he hasn’t started!
